Description and Extensions
- Description
- NCI2016_NCI-GLOSS_1602D:An aggressive cancer of the central nervous system, kidney, or liver that occurs in very young children.|NCI2016_02D:An aggressive malignant embryonal neoplasm arising from the central nervous system. It is composed of cells with a large eccentric nucleus, prominent nucleolus, and abundant cytoplasm. It may be associated with loss of chromosome 22. The vast majority of cases occur in childhood. Symptoms include lethargy, vomiting, cranial nerve palsy, headache, and hemiplegia.
